Search for [nu][m̳u̳] [right arrow] [nu]e̳ oscillations in a wide band neutrino beam
Abstract
dc:descriptionThis is a report on a search for nu/mu arrow nu/e oscillations using the E776 detector at Brookhaven National Laboratory. The detector consisted of a 226 metric ton electromagnetic calorimeter followed by a toroidal muon spectrometer and was located 1 km from the target at the AGS. 1.43 x 1019 protons on target were collected in the wide band beam with a peak neutrino energy of 1.1 GeV. No evidence for neutrino oscillations was observed. The 90% confidence limits obtained are delta m2 less-than/equal-to 0.13 e V2 for large mixing angle, and sin2 2theta less-than/equal-to 7.7 x 10-3 in the limit of large delta m2.
